Currently, no (other than the microphone). Android apps are sandboxed and the Signal app encrypts its data so it isn’t readable from the outside. There is however a real concern if using keyboards with predictive text, because the keyboard knows what you’re typing into Signal.

FWIW, they’re not sandboxed from google play services:
Accordingly, google would have access to the Signal data on your phone. However, I don’t know whether the encryption would provide a measure of protection against google. GrapheneOS by default does not use google play services, and provides a sandboxed version for people who need the functionality.

It’s possible but complicated.
Since apps have access to the TPM API they can encrypt their own data in such a way that only the app’s own authorized processes can retrieve the decryption key from the TPM chip

I believe notifications would be accessible. Note that i don’t mean the push notification backend mentioned by Doomerang, but the actual notification that goes into your status bar (which is all processed on device). That would be readable by the OS in theory.
